NeighbourhoodThis first-floor apartment on Van de Mortelstraat sits in a quiet part of Noordwijk, with a bright living room and a balcony facing the greenery. At 86 m² and with energy label B, it's a solid, efficient home. The asking price of €415,000 is in line with what apartments in Noordwijk typically go for.
Boerenburg Oost is a calm, family-friendly neighbourhood with a mix of houses and flats. Around 35% of homes are single-family, and 65% are owner-occupied. The area has a strong sense of community, though there are no resident reviews available for this specific street. The neighbourhood Boerenburg Oost is known for its green spaces and local amenities.
For daily shopping, Lidl is just around the corner, and Dirk is a five-minute walk away. Albert Heijn is a ten-minute walk. There are several schools nearby: Teylingen College Leeuwenhorst is a couple of streets away, and primary schools like RKBS Andreas and De Avonturier are within walking distance. At 86 m² with energy label B, the price of €415,000 is in line with the market for appartementen in Noordwijk. The home is well-maintained and has a balcony, which adds value. Without comparable sales in the immediate neighbourhood, it's hard to say if it's a bargain, but it's not overpriced for the area.
The energy label is B, which means the home is quite efficient. You can expect relatively low energy bills compared to older homes with labels D or lower. The apartment was built in 1971, so it likely has some insulation, but label B suggests it has been improved over the years.
The nearest train station is 4.5 km away, so it's not within walking distance. You would need a bike or car to get there.
Lidl is just around the corner at 197 metres, Dirk is 635 metres away (a five-minute walk), and Albert Heijn is 1.3 km away (a ten-minute walk). For daily groceries, Lidl and Dirk are the most convenient.
Yes, there are several schools within walking distance. Teylingen College Leeuwenhorst (secondary) is about 2 km away, and primary schools like RKBS Andreas and De Avonturier are within 2.5,3 km. The neighbourhood has a good mix of educational options.
Boerenburg Oost is a quiet, residential area with a mix of families and older residents. About 35% of homes are single-family, and 65% are owner-occupied. The area has a low crime rate (30 total crimes) and is well-maintained. It's a pleasant place to live.
